What Affects Gallbladder Removal Surgery Cost in Charlotte, NC
The cost of gallbladder removal surgery in Charlotte, NC depends on facility type (hospital outpatient vs. ambulatory surgery center), anesthesia, surgeon fees, and whether you pay cash or use insurance.
Ambulatory surgery centers (ASCs) typically charge 30–50% less than hospital outpatient departments for the same gallbladder removal surgery. Hospital-based departments charge facility fees that can add $2,000–$5,000+ to your total bill. ASCs specialize in high-volume outpatient procedures like laparoscopic cholecystectomy and offer comparable outcomes at lower cost.

Self-Pay vs. Insurance Cost Differences in Charlotte, NC
If you're paying out of pocket for gallbladder removal surgery in Charlotte, NC, you may be able to negotiate a rate lower than the hospital's published list price. Federal law requires hospitals to post cash-pay rates, making it easier to compare options before scheduling.
Insured patients should check their plan's Summary of Benefits and contact their insurer for a pre-authorization cost estimate. Your out-of-pocket cost depends on your deductible, copay or coinsurance, and whether the provider is in-network. Even with insurance, comparing hospitals can help you choose a provider where your plan negotiates the best rates.
